Description
Benzothiazole CAS NO 95-16-9 is a versatile heterocyclic aromatic compound characterized by a benzene ring fused to a thiazole ring. It serves as a fundamental building block and key intermediate in the synthesis of a wide range of high-value industrial and fine chemicals. This compound is essential for manufacturers in the rubber vulcanization, agrochemical, pharmaceutical, and specialty chemical industries seeking reliable, high-purity intermediates.
Application
- Rubber Vulcanization Accelerators: Primary use as a core precursor for manufacturing mercaptobenzothiazole (MBT) and other thiazole-based accelerators, critical for tire and industrial rubber goods production.
- Agrochemical Synthesis: Key intermediate in the production of fungicides, herbicides, and pesticides, where the benzothiazole moiety imparts biological activity.
- Pharmaceutical Intermediates: Used in the synthesis of various drug molecules, including those with anti-inflammatory, antimicrobial, and anticancer properties.
- Dye and Pigment Manufacturing: Acts as a precursor for certain optical brighteners, fluorescent dyes, and specialty pigments.
- Corrosion Inhibitors: Incorporated into formulations for metal surface treatment and cooling water systems.
- Photographic Chemicals: Utilized in the synthesis of certain sensitizers and developers for photographic films.
- Organic Light-Emitting Diodes (OLEDs): Investigated and used as a building block for electron-transport materials and emissive layer components.
Basic Information
| Product Name | Benzothiazole |
| CAS No. | 95-16-9 |
| Molecular Formula | C7H5NS |
| Molecular Weight | 135.19 g/mol |
| Synonyms | 1,3-Benzothiazole; Benzosulfonazole; Benzthiazole; 1-Thia-3-azaindene; BZT; USAAF EK-4969; NSC 4685; CCRIS 138; HSDB 5045; EINECS 202-396-2 |
| EINECS | 202-396-2 |

Specification
| Item | Specification |
|---|---|
| Appearance | Colorless to pale yellow liquid |
| Identification (IR) | Conforms |
| Assay (GC) | ≥ 98.5% |
| Water Content (KF) | ≤ 0.5% |
| Refractive Index (n20D) | 1.637 - 1.642 |
| Density (20°C) | 1.238 - 1.248 g/mL |
